Dimitri is rapidly emerging as one of the most exciting and unique concert guitarists of his generation. From the United Kingdom to the islands of Hawaii, he has brought audiences to their feet with his commanding stage personae, soulful virtuosity and diverse repertoire. Dimitri's talent has also won him top prizes in the Wurlitzer National Soloist Competition, the Stetson University and Florida State University Concerto Competitions and the 2003 World Championships of Performing Arts Competition. His concerts frequently comprise styles from core classical repertoire to contemporary fingerstyle works. From the time he started formal lessons at the age of eight, his musical influences have been as diverse as his concert programs. Some of these styles include classical, reggae, rock ân roll, blues, country, African jazz, bluegrass and Latin jazz. At the age of eleven, he gave his first solo recital and would regularly perform on the streets of Boston. In 1990 he received a music scholarship to Stetson University and in 1994 he continued at Florida State University, where he earned his master's degree in 1996. During his college years he studied with some of the world's most respected teachers and performers, including Pepe Romero, David Russell, Roland Dyens, Oscar Ghiglia, Carlos Barbosa-Lima, Scott Tennant, Andrew York, Bruce Holzman, Steve Robinson and Ben Verdery. Dimitri has four compact disc recordings: his debut, "SixString - 2000", "Acoustic Journey", "Pasion, Fuego y Romanza", and "Songs I Know by Heart". In 2006 Dimitriâs composition, âTango en Paraisoâ will be published by Mel Bay in a collection of contemporary works for solo guitar entitled, âAnthology of New Classic Guitar Solos Vol. 1â.
